茂兰喀斯特森林不同林窗中灌木对幼苗层光资源分配的影响  

Effects of Shrub Shading on Light Resource Allocation in Seedling Layers under Different Forest Gaps in Maolan Karst Forests

摘  要:林窗形成后光照显著增强是造成林窗与林下环境异质性及物种更新差异性的主要原因,但林窗内先建植的灌木层植物对光照具有再分配作用,导致幼苗层的光环境复杂多样。本研究以茂兰国家级自然保护区内常绿落叶阔叶混交林林窗为研究对象,测定林窗大小,获取不同林窗内灌木层和幼苗层的光环境参数(开阔度、直接辐射、散射辐射与总辐射),建立不同林窗内灌木层光环境与开阔度的关系、幼苗层光环境与灌木层开阔度的关系,并分析它们在不同林窗内的显著差异性,探究林窗内光资源再分配对幼苗层光环境的影响。结果表明:中、小林窗的开阔度与灌木层光环境参数均呈极显著正相关关系(P<0.01),且在不同林窗大小间存在显著差异(P<0.05);不同林窗内幼苗层的开阔度与幼苗层光环境参数均呈极显著正相关关系(P<0.01),在林窗大小间没有显著差异。不同林窗内灌木层光环境与幼苗层光环境显著不同,且灌木层光环境各参数的值显著大于幼苗层光环境各参数的值(P<0.05)。幼苗层的开阔度(灌木遮阴)对幼苗层直接辐射的解释率为62.6%,对散射辐射的解释率为91.5%,对总辐射的解释率为83.3%。说明灌木层对林窗内光资源进行的再次分配是喀斯特森林林窗内幼苗层光环境的主要影响因素。该研究结果为探究林窗内幼苗更新机制与促进退化喀斯特森林的恢复及更新提供依据。The significant increase in light availability following the formation of a forest gap is the primary driver of heterogeneity between the forest gap and understory environments,thereby influencing species regeneration.However,pre-existing shrub layer vegetation within the gap redistributed the light,creating a complex and diverse light environment for seedling growth.In this study,we measured gap sizes and obtained the light characteristic parameters of the shrub layer under various gap sizes,as well as the light characteristic parameters of the seedling layer under different levels of shrub shading conditions within the evergreen deciduous broad-leaved mixed forest at Maolan National Nature Reserve.This study established the relationship between the light environment and the openness of the shrub layer,as well as the light conditions in the seedling laye racross various gap sizes.An analysis was conducted to compare the light conditions in the seedling layer and the openness of the shrub layer,and investigated how the redistribution of light resources in the forest gap impacts the light environment of the seedling layer.The results indicated a highly significant positive correlation between openness and light characteristic parameters of the shrub layer in middle and small gap sizes(P<0.01),with a significant variation observed among different gap sizes(P<0.05).A significant positive correlation was observed between the shrub layer openness and the light parameters of the seedling layer in different gap sizes(P<0.01),with no significant variance observed among different gap sizes.The light environment in the shrub layer varied significantly from those in the seedling layer in different gap sizes.The light environment parameters in the shrub layer were significantly higher than those in the seedling layer(P<0.05).The shading effect of the shrub layer accounted for 62.6%of direct transmittance,91.5%of diffuse transmittance,and 83.3%of total transmittance.The shrub layer in Karst forests played a significant role i
